I am using M1 chip MacBook Pro, and I did not find the path: ".logseq/storage/logseq-citation-manager". Would you like to offer me a hand? Thanks

sawhney17 commented 1 year ago

It’s a hidden folder. Try navigate through it using command shift g in finder. Or by using the shortcut command shift period.  To show hidden folders On 6 Nov 2022, 4:20 PM +0400, drhaibopan @.***>, wrote:
